Ferrari to run retro livery at 1000th Grand Prix
Ferrari will run a classic livery at this weekend's Tuscan Grand Prix, in celebration of its 1,000th Formula 1 race. The Italian team has taken part in every world championship season since 1950, making its debut at the second race of the inaugural season at Monaco, where it entered three Ferrari 125 cars, finishing second with Alberto Ascari and fourth with Raymond Sommer, with the third car of Luigi Villoresi failing to finish.
